The best thing about this sport: no equipment. This method of fishing has been around for who knows how long. It has really become popular, however, during the Great Depression, when nobody had money. It costs nothing and brings large amounts of meat to feed the family.

be careful

Now as unsafe as it sounds ... yea it's not really a safe place. Although chances are good that the hole has a huge catfish laying in it, there May be some other toothy critters waiting on the inside. Loggerhead snapping turtles, snakes, and depending on where you live, alligators also like to inhabit the former catfish holes.And some people will dive a few feet to the hole. I personally do not recommend it and I've never tried it. I will only go a few meters underwater just in case something were to happen.
